30. Ms. Jacobs has $15.00 to spend on coffee and donuts. She buys 1 coffee for $2.59. The cost of each donut is $1.09. Which inequality could be used to determine the greatest number of donuts, d, that Ms. Jacobs can buy? A 1.09d+2.59 ≤ 15 B 1.09d+2.59 ≥ 15 C 1.09+2.59d ≤ 15 D 1.09 +2.59d ≥ 15​

The inequality that could be used to determine the greatest number of donuts, d, that Ms. Jacobs can buy is 1.09d+2.59 ≤ 15, which is option A.

To determine the greatest number of donuts, we need to find the maximum quantity of donuts that Ms. Jacobs can buy while staying within her budget of $15.00. The cost of 1 donut is $1.09, so the cost of d donuts would be 1.09d. Since she also buys 1 coffee for $2.59, the total cost of the coffee and donuts should be less than or equal to $15.00.

Therefore, the correct inequality is 1.09d+2.59 ≤ 15 (option A).
